Barriers to recycling at home

The Recycle Now campaign commissioned research to explore people’s barriers to recycling at home. The objective of the research was to generate a more rigorous and in-depth understanding of what prevents householders from recycling. The research has led to some important fresh thinking about how different population groups might be engaged more effectively by recycling campaigns especially at a more local level.

The work involved:

  • undertaking qualitative in-depth interviews with 73 householders to explore barriers in detail; and
  • carrying out a quantitative household survey with 1,512 householders drawn from a sample of nine local authorities in England, regionally representative and covering a cross section of three recycling collection services.

The report identifies four types of barrier faced by consumers and suggests which communication messages would address the issues for each of seven key audience segments.
